The lone 2023 verbal commitment for the Miami Hurricanes came up big for his team in its biggest rivalry game of the season last Friday night.
Lamar Seymore, a junior wide receiver at Miami Central, caught six passes for 133 yards and a touchdown as Central topped rival Miami Northwestern 24-21 at Traz Powell Stadium in front of Hurricanes head coach Manny Diaz.

Seymore had a key catch late in the game to set Central up for the game-winning field goal as time expired.

Miami 2022 wide receiver verbal commitment Isaiah Horton had a big game in front of Hurricanes wide receivers coach Rob Likens last Friday. Horton had 176 receiving yards and two touchdowns in Murfreesboro (Tn.) Oakland’s 63-36 win over Murfreesboro Blackman.

The performance was Horton’s best of his senior season thus far.

2022 wide receiver verbal commitment Landon Ibieta continues to do it all for his high school team in Louisiana. Ibieta caught eight passes for 75 yards and a touchdown and rushed six times for 64 yards and another touchdown in Mandeville’s 36-35 loss to Slidell.

2022 quarterback verbal commitment Jacurri Brown had a monster first half in Valdosta (Ga.) Lowndes’ homecoming game. Brown tossed four touchdown passes in the first half alone and finished with 187 yards passing as the Vikings rolled to a 34-7 win over Covington (Ga.) Alcovy.
In Alabama, Miami 2022 cornerback verbal commitment Trequon Fegans made two tackles and broke up two passes in Thompson’s 49-7 victory over Vestavia Hills.
